  5. The Native Americans -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_Native_Americans

    The Native Americans is a three-part American television documentary miniseries that premiered on TBS on October 10, 1994. [1] The remaining two episodes aired on October 11 and 13, 1994. [ 2 ] Directed by John Borden , Phil Lucas and George Burdeau , the six-hour series explores the history of Native American cultures, with each hour of the ...

  6. 500 Nations -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/500_Nations

    500 Nations is an eight-part American documentary television series that was aired on CBS in 1995 about the Native Americans of North and Central America. It documents events from the Pre-Columbian era to the end of the 19th century. Much of the information comes from text, eyewitnesses, pictorials, and computer graphics.

  7. Our Spirits Don't Speak English -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Our_Spirits_Don't_Speak...

    Our Spirits Don't Speak English (2008) is a documentary film about Native American boarding schools attended by young people mostly from the mid-19th to the mid-20th centuries. It was filmed by the Rich Heape company and directed by Chip Richie. Native American storyteller Gayle Ross narrated the film.
